Repaired Interest – The total amount the borrower will pay for borrowing from a lender, which is expressed as a percentage of the principal loan amount and added to each monthly payment. Fixed rates will remain the same for the life of the loan.
Adjustable Rate of interest – Interest rates that can change over the life of the loan. The borrower may pay more or less per month on the loan, depending on market fluctuations.
Grace Several months – The period between the borrowing student’s graduation date and the date of the first scheduled payment. On average, both Federal and private lenders offer a six-month grace period.
Cosigner Release – A cosigner is someone who endorses a borrower that doesn’t have sufficient income or credit history to qualify for a loan on his or her own. The cosigner is responsible for paying back the loan if the borrower cannot. When a lender offers a cosigner release, the cosigner is eligible to be removed from the loan agreement and any associated responsibilities. That typically takes place once the borrower has paid off a percentage of the loan and met specific eligibility requirements.
